Having difficulties with any form of drug addiction is a heavy burden to carry, and one which comes with a lot of consequences if left unresolved. Individuals with the best of intentions who want to stop generally try and do so numerous times over with no success, and wind up just falling deeper into a life of addiction. There are reasons why people cannot quit on their own, and these reasons are what make drug treatment in Winnetoon a more helpful and verified method of resolving drug addiction.
The advantages of a drug rehab in Winnetoon consist of having the support and tools at hand to fix any issues and challenges that may come up during detox and withdrawal, as well as the option to address the real problems that triggered drug addiction which are generally not physical ones at all. For example, many people become involved in substance abuse to mask and stay away from really serious problems in their lives. If one only makes an attempt to overcome the physical cravings and such on one's own, they really aren't making any headway at actually resolving the mental and emotional concerns, that once resolved, will assure long-term sobriety.
Once a particular person comes to terms with the fact that they need assistance to resolve drug addiction, the next move is deciding on the appropriate drug rehab for them. Some drug treatment programs don't involve any kind of inpatient stay and offer services on an outpatient basis for instance. At this type of drug rehab the individual receives treatment during the day and returns home in the evening. While this kind of drug rehab may appear practical, it will not offer the ideal treatment environment for somebody who desires to step away from drug influences and other situations which could compromise one's sobriety. The most verified and effective treatment settings are those which require an inpatient or residential stay, so that the individual can concentrate entirely on bettering themselves and healing from addiction, not on every day interruptions and drug addiction triggers.
For instance, somebody or some circumstance in one's environment could be the real cause of one's drug use. If the particular person returns to this each day while in drug rehab, all gains will be lost and most will usually relapse. There are also varying lengths of stay even in inpatient and residential drug rehab programs, with treatment curriculums which range from 30 days to up to a year for some. As a rule of thumb, somebody who is intent on resolving addiction problems once and for all should remain in drug rehab as long as it takes. A month in treatment is rarely enough time to even recuperate physically from chronic substance abuse. A substantial amount of time is essential, even months in some cases, to benefit from intensive therapy and other treatment tools to heal psychologically and emotionally so that one can really make a clean start once treatment is finished.
The price of drug rehab can vary considerably of course, depending on the amenities provided, length of stay, etc. While price should never be an impediment to receiving life-saving treatment in drug rehab, it is a logistic that some may have concern over. After all, addiction tends to exhaust all assets and it can be tough to pay for drug rehab when the time comes. Fortunately, most private drug rehabilitation programs accept many kinds of private health insurance as well as Medicare and Medicaid. Some drug rehab programs will even work with individuals to either supply payment assistance or supply a sliding fee scale based mostly off of one's revenue and individual circumstances. Addicted individuals and their families will find that treatment counselors are more than prepared to help present solutions and support to get the logistical and monetary concerns resolved so that these are not a hurdle to getting the individuals started in drug rehab.
